【HuggingFace】Support flux1-bnb-nf4 の完全解決ガイド


はじめに

こんなエラーが出てしまって困惑している方へ。 「Support flux1-bnb-nf4」 このメッセージが表示されて、何をすればいいのかわからない…と諦めかけた経験はありませんか?

大丈夫!問題は簡単なステップで解決できます。一緒に手を取り合って、エラーを克服しましょう!

前提条件

この記事の対応策は、Windows や Python 環境にある ComfyUI を想定しています。

また、ComfyUI の Custom Node(拡張機能) がインストールされていることを前提としています。既にこれらの環境や設定を整えている場合、そのまま進めることができます!

原因の解説

このエラーは、通常、特定の Custom Node(拡張機能) のバージョンと互換性がないことが原因で発生します。「Support flux1-bnb-nf4」というのは、その Custom Node がサポートしていない、または対応するバージョンがインストールされていないことを示しています。

Pythonでは、それぞれのライブラリやモジュールには特定のバージョン範囲があり、最新版と互換性がない古いバージョンをインストールするとこのようなエラーが発生することがあります。具体的なケースとして、flux1-bnb-nf4 のサポートが必要な Custom Node を使用しているときにバージョン要件を満たしていない場合があります。

解決ステップ (Step-by-Step)

Step 1: カレント環境のPythonバージョンを確認する

まず、コマンドプロンプトまたはターミナルで現在の Python バージョンを確認します。

python --version

Step 2: 関連ライブラリのアップデートを行う

次に、問題のある Custom Node と関連するライブラリを最新版に更新します。通常は以下のコマンドが有効です:

pip install --upgrade <library_name>

この際に <library_name> には flux1-bnb-nf4 のサポートが必要なライブラリの名前を入れてください。

もしも問題のある Custom Node 自体をアップデートする必要がある場合は、その Custom Node について詳しく調査し、適切な更新手順に従ってください。通常は公式ページやドキュメンテーションで最新版への移行方法が記載されているので、そちらを確認しましょう。

よくある質問 (FAQ)

Q: 環境によってPythonのバージョンが異なる場合、どうすればよいですか?

A: 仮想環境(venv)を使用して特定のプロジェクト用にPythonとライブラリのバージョンを管理することをお勧めします。これにより他のプロジェクトへの影響を防ぐことができます。

Q: 具体的なエラーメッセージがわからない場合、どうすれば良いですか?

A: エラーメッセージは問題解決の大きな手がかりです。詳細なメッセージがない場合は、ログファイルやターミナルウィンドウで確認できる情報をすべて記録し、それが不明瞭な場合は ComfyUI のフォーラムやサポートチャネルに投稿してみてください。

まとめ

エラーはしばしば複雑に思えますが、手順を踏んで丁寧に対応すれば必ず解決できます。今回のエラーも、必要な情報を入手し、適切なアクションを講じることで、誰でも対処できる問題です。これからも諦めずに挑戦していきましょう!

あきらめないで、あなたのクリエイティブワークが止まらないように!